WAHPETON, N.D. (KFGO) – A man was arrested by Wahpeton Police Sunday night following a high-speed chase. Officers responded to a report of a stolen vehicle being followed by friends of the owner.
Officers spotted the stolen vehicle in the 200 block of Dakota Avenue and attempted a felony stop. The driver fled for several blocks before he stopped and fled on foot through a residential neighborhood.
He was taken into custody a block from where he abandoned the stolen vehicle. Police Sgt. Matt Anderson says one of the officers held the suspect at gunpoint until a backup officer arrived and the man could be handcuffed. Anderson says a firearm was also recovered at the scene.
The man was arrested for burglary and two vehicle thefts that took place over the weekend. He’s suspected in a number of other burglaries and thefts. Formal charges are pending. His name has not yet been released. He’s believed to be homeless.
